Spelling & Dictionary Insight
The French entry for intercontinental is 16 letters long, classified as an adjective, and transcribed in the International Phonetic Alphabet as \ɛ̃.tɛʁ.kɔ̃.ti.nɑ̃.tal\. Corpus data places it at rank #46,242 in overall French word frequency, marking it as uncommon enough that many writers pause before typing it. The dominant gloss from Wiktionary reads: "Qui a lieu entre deux continents, et particulièrement entre l’Europe et l’Amérique.".
